The Lumenscan service runs automated color-contrast audits against the Birchgate design system across three environments: dev, staging, and prod. Dev uses relaxed thresholds so designers can preview failing states; staging mirrors production thresholds exactly and gates every release. Audit results are retained for ninety days in staging and one year in prod. When adding a new environment, copy staging's settings first, then adjust retention. The staging environment currently runs with the following configuration.

settings of bafof-tagep:
[frador]
port = 9300
region = west-1
host = frador.norvacorp.corp
timeout_ms = 3000
retries = 5

Action item from the Marlowe Search incident (relevance regression, week 14): all future tuning changes to the Bryndle ranking weights must be logged in the tuning journal before deploy, with before/after NDCG scores attached. No direct edits to the weights config in prod. New team members: read the journal history before touching anything — past regressions came from undocumented boosts. The journal and tuning notes are maintained here.

runbook for haduf-tadup: https://confluence.tolvaqsys.internal/display/display/display/8e81e604

**Ticket: Audit-log viewer config drift (Ledgerlens)**

Welcome aboard. The Ledgerlens viewer in staging has drifted from the documented baseline: retention filters and page-size limits were changed manually during an incident in April and never reverted. Please compare against prod before making any changes, and do not copy staging values anywhere. The expected baseline configuration is listed below.

settings of fahof-kahog:
[silmir]
team = briath
access_code = ac_d0ec06
owner = tamix.sorion
host = silmir.merlaqcloud.example
port = 5672
peer = fraeth.qirvanforge.corp
salt = 30070d31
pin = 9811

Subject: Memtrace cut-over complete

Team,

Cut-over to Memtrace v2 for GPU memory profiling finished last night. Old v1 agents are disabled; any tickets referencing v1 dashboards should be closed as resolved-by-migration. Sampling overhead is now under 2% and allocation traces include kernel names. Known gap: profiles older than 30 days were not migrated. Point customers at the v2 docs for setup questions. For reference when troubleshooting, the agent now runs with the following configuration.

settings of bagaf-bawip:
[aldax]
port = 5000
region = south-4
host = aldax.brasklabs.corp
team = brivan
timeout_ms = 2000
retries = 2